Best Schools in North Merrick, NY
North Merrick, NY has a total of 13 schools including 3 high schools, 3 middle schools and 7 elementary schools. A total of 8,088 students attend North Merrick, NY schools. On average, schools in North Merrick score 75% on their proficiency tests, and we project an average score of 70% on those same proficiency tests. Comparing the differences, on average, schools in North Merrick greatly exceed expectations.

Education & Community Snapshot in North Merrick, NY
City-level factors that shape the learning environment around local schools.
Community Factors
North Merrick, NY has a total population of 12,238 with 25% of that population attending schools. The adult high school graduation rate is 93%, and 54% of adults have a bachelor’s degree or higher.
